Find a Store

Mega It Store
  • Experience Store

  • Mega It Store

  • 9035471283

  • Sundeep

  • 612, Ground Floor, 80 Feet Rd, 6th Block, Koramangala, Bengaluru, Karnataka 560095
  • Koramangala

  • Bangalore

  • India